John (Botchick) Bacsick, Sr., 1000 West 11th street, died this morning at 4:40 at home following an illness of six weeks. He was born in Austria, and came to this country at an early age, settling in Harwood for 14 years, but lived in this city most of his life. He was last employed as a miner at the Jeddo Highland Coal Co., form where he retired several years ago. Mr. Bacsick was a member of St. John's G.C. church, and the Holy Name Society of the parish. Several weeks ago he was honored at a Holy Name meeting as the oldest Holy Name father.
His wife Mary, proceeded him in death November 26, 1954. Surviving are the following children: Mrs. Mary Katulick, in Europe; Mrs. John Ciochon, Harleigh; John, Jr., Mrs. George Mordella, Michael, Mrs. Leonard Martin, all this city; Joseph, West Hazleton; Robert, Levittown; and Mrs. John Simuta, at home. Twenty-three grandchildren and three great-grandchildren also survive.
The funeral will be held from the late residence on Monday morning at 8:30. A requiem high mass will be celebrated in St. John's G.C. church at 9 o'clock and interment will be in the parish cemetery. Friends may call from Saturday at 4 p.m. until the time of the funeral.
